Learning objectives:

  main Ideas:

All living things share certian chacteristics.

 

Plants and animals are living things. 

Key Questions, Concepts, or Themes:

Dead: no longr having the signs of life

Living: having the signs of Life

nonliving; having never been alive 

 

Stage 1:

Getting Started:

Write the headings: Dea, living, nonliving on the board. have student name items in the class room that would fall under each heading. then ask them how they know whether an object is living, was once alive, or was never alive.  

Stage 2:

  Have students read pg. 63 at home or on class.

Stage 3:

  Follow-up: have students look over magazines of animals, plants, and inanimate objects. Have them classify  the pictures as non-living, living and dea and make a collage of these images.
